Coumadin expert witnesses practice in a variety of fields, including cardiology, hematology, internal medicine, and pharmacy. Some of the most common specialties include anticoagulation management, thrombosis, stroke prevention, and drug safety. They can opine on the effects of Coumadin dosing, monitoring, drug interactions, bleeding risks, and standard of care.

FAQs for Coumadin Expert Witnesses

What is a coumadin expert witness?

A coumadin expert witness is a medical professional who explains proper warfarin (Coumadin) use, dosing, and monitoring in legal cases. They assist by reviewing medical records, clarifying anticoagulation issues, and testifying in court.

What types of cases may benefit from the insights of a Coumadin expert witness?

A Coumadin expert witness handles malpractice, dosing errors, bleeding or clotting complications, drug interactions, monitoring failures, and standard-of-care anticoagulation cases.

How can a Coumadin expert witness assess anticoagulation standard of care?

A Coumadin expert witness assesses anticoagulation standard of care by reviewing dosing decisions, INR monitoring, documentation, risk factors, and adherence to clinical guidelines.

What qualifications should counsel seek in a Coumadin expert witness?

Counsel should seek a Coumadin expert witness with board-certified anticoagulation or cardiology/hematology expertise, clinical prescribing experience, and prior medico-legal testimony.

How does a Coumadin expert witness evaluate alleged dosing errors?

A Coumadin expert witness evaluates alleged dosing errors by reviewing medical records, INR trends, prescribing decisions, and guideline compliance to assess standard-of-care adherence.
